Knicks Rule Out Landry Shamet With Right Shoulder Injury, Await Further Evaluation

Further imaging will guide a medical plan that could trigger roster decisions due to his non‑guaranteed contract.

Overview

  • Shamet was officially listed as out for Monday’s game against the Nets with a right shoulder injury, per the NBA injury report.
  • The play and his reaction matched his 2024 preseason dislocation, and reporters characterize the incident as a likely re-dislocation, though no timetable has been set.
  • Head coach Mike Brown said Shamet will undergo full imaging and evaluation in the coming days to determine the extent of the injury.
  • Because his deal does not become fully guaranteed until early January, a surgical path or lengthy rehab could lead the Knicks to consider waiving him.
  • His absence hits a thin rotation after a strong start to the season that included a recent 36-point game, with OG Anunoby still out with a hamstring and Miles McBride no longer on the injury report for Brooklyn.
